Santosh --Petitioner Versus Smt. Rajni & others --Respondents Hon'ble Manoj Kumar Tiwari, J. Mr. Sanjeev Singh, Advocate for the petitioner. 2. Petitioner contends that she filed a suit for permanent injunction in the Court of Civil Judge (Senior Division), Roorkee, Haridwar in the year 2022 along with a temporary injunction application, however, the temporary injunction application has not been disposed of so far. 3. By means of this writ petition, petitioner has sought a direction to the court concerned to expedite hearing of the said application. 4. Having regard to the facts of the case, the writ petition is disposed of with a request to court concerned to make endeavor to decide the temporary injunction application filed by petitioner, as per law, within three months from the date of presentation of certified copy of this order.
